Hamilton schools plan annual Veterans Day Parade

Silver Spring Intermediate and Templeton Middle School will host a drive-thru parade November 11 from 1-1:30 p.m. to honor the service of veterans. Local veterans and veterans related to students or staff are welcome to participate. Veterans are encouraged to decorate their vehicles and include a sign with their name, branch and students they know. […]

Hamilton posts top scores on Forward Exam

Hamilton School District students scored well on the 2024-25 Wisconsin Forward Exam, topping the statewide average by 26-28 percentage points and outperforming most Waukesha County school districts in nearly all subject areas. Among Waukesha County’s 10 K-12 school districts, Hamilton was the top performer in science and social studies. Hamilton ranked second in the county […]

Schaffner appointed to School Board

The Hamilton School Board appointed Ashlie Schaffner to fill the Village of Sussex seat vacancy formerly held by Christy Gest-Marlin. Schaffner was sworn in on September 16 and immediately assumed Board duties. She is a Sussex resident and current district parent. Hamilton School District hosts Emergency Officials Annual Meeting

Emergency officials from local communities gathered at Hamilton High School on Wednesday, September 10 for the Emergency Officials Annual Meeting. The event serves as an opportunity for school leaders, law enforcement and fire department officials to collaborate at the start of the school year to discuss crisis response strategies.
